acl
3.5.3.0
|
成员的完整列表,这些成员属于 acl::session,包括所有继承而来的类成员
attrs_ | acl::session | protected |
attrs_cache_ | acl::session | protected |
attrs_clear(std::map< string, session_string > &attrs) | acl::session | protectedstatic |
dbuf_obj(dbuf_guard *guard=NULL) | acl::dbuf_obj | |
del(const char *name) | acl::session | virtual |
del_delay(const char *name) | acl::session | virtual |
deserialize(string &buf, std::map< string, session_string > &attrs) | acl::session | protectedstatic |
dirty_ | acl::session | protected |
flush() | acl::session | virtual |
get(const char *name) | acl::session | |
get_attrs(std::map< string, session_string > &attrs)=0 | acl::session | pure virtual |
get_attrs(const std::vector< string > &names, std::vector< session_string > &values) | acl::session | virtual |
get_buf(const char *name) | acl::session | virtual |
get_guard() const | acl::dbuf_obj | inline |
get_sid(void) const | acl::session | inlinevirtual |
get_ttl(void) const | acl::session | inline |
pos() const | acl::dbuf_obj | inline |
remove(void)=0 | acl::session | pure virtual |
reset(void) | acl::session | |
serialize(const std::map< string, session_string > &attrs, string &out) | acl::session | protectedstatic |
session(time_t ttl=0, const char *sid=NULL) | acl::session | |
set(const char *name, const char *value) | acl::session | virtual |
set(const char *name, const void *value, size_t len) | acl::session | virtual |
set_attrs(const std::map< string, session_string > &attrs)=0 | acl::session | pure virtual |
set_delay(const char *name, const void *value, size_t len) | acl::session | virtual |
set_sid(const char *sid) | acl::session | |
set_timeout(time_t ttl)=0 | acl::session | protectedpure virtual |
set_ttl(time_t ttl, bool delay) | acl::session | |
sid_ | acl::session | protected |
sid_saved_ | acl::session | protected |
ttl_ | acl::session | protected |
~dbuf_obj() | acl::dbuf_obj | inlinevirtual |
~session(void) | acl::session | virtual |